The color #B0DDAC is a light green that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 176, 221, 172 and HSL values of 115°, 42%, 77%.

Complementary Colors for #B0DDAC
The complementary color for #B0DDAC is #D9ACDD.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#B0DDAC
These are the darker variations of #B0DDAC.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#8DB18A and #6A8567. This progression shows how #B0DDAC dar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
